They’re Always on the Phone:
Social media queen or just social in general, we all spend time on our phones. iPads and tablets these days. Something needs to provide the power!
The MyCharge HUBTurbo portable charger 6700mAh from MyCharge is mighty in many ways. For starters, the 6,700 mAh plugs into the wall, but it has two built-in cables (a lightning cable with power delivery and a USB-C with quick charge) and a built-in universal USB port.
Tip: be gentle pulling the built-in cables. They’re strong, but you won’t want to bend or yank them too much.
The charger fits in the palm of your hand, but it can charge up to three devices at once with what MyCharge claims is up to a 75% faster charge. With up to 4x extra battery power she’ll pop this in her purse or tote and never be “down” again.

A Beachy Book!
Sea glass is becoming increasingly rare. The coffee-table book Pure Sea Glass: Discovering Nature’s Vanishing Gems by Richard LaMotte and Photos by Celia Pearson (Sea Glass Publishing 2004) will delight enthusiasts for years to come.
This book with stunning color photographs will teach you everything you ever wanted to know about how sea glass becomes is formed along with some of the glassware that is often its source.
Not every beach will reward you with sea glass, but this lovely book will reward the reader with inspiration, information, and pleasure.

Into the Mystic!
The tarot deck has long been the purveyor of prophecy and the answer to questions. Various types of tarot card decks have been used since the 15th century. Each colorfully decorated card has a specific meaning, and depending upon placement can mean different things.
A new deck is the Shadowland Tarot by Monica Bodirsky (Red Feather (March 28, 2020). This deck is beautifully boxed with a book, The 78 tarot cards with ink and watercolor creatures, are edged in gold. The designs are made up of slightly creepy, “nightmare before Christmas” characters.
The accompanying guidebook offers more than the mere basics. You’ll find what you need to “access your shadows and reveal hidden truths.”
The book consists of a detailed introduction to shadows and shadow work, with card meanings, reflection questions, and easy-to-follow card layouts. With a bit of practice, tarot cards might help you find solutions to everyday challenges as well as complex or concealed conditions. Get this on Amazon
Jazz Up Her Life:
Progressive jazz is a joy for fans. For those who aren’t familiar. Progressive Jazz refers to a type of experimental and somewhat dissonant big-band music of the 1950s. Two new CDs make great gift ideas.
Saxophonist Keith Oxman’s latest CD is Two Cigarettes in the Dark (Capri Records, 20002). The album features Keith Oxman of course, with a guest appearance from veteran Houston Person (Person is on 6 of the 10 tracks).
Two of the songs feature soulful vocalist Annette Murrell.
Mr. Oxman contributes 3 of his original compositions and pianist Jeff Jenkins penned one of the tunes. Get this CD on Amazon.
